7 Types of Industrial Hoses and When You Should Use Them

7 Types of Industrial Hoses and When You Should Use Them

When it comes to industrial usage, hoses are a crucial part of any job. With so many types of hoses and uses available, picking the right hose for your task can be difficult. Whether you’re looking for something to help with steam production or something more heavy-duty like material handling, understanding the various types of industrial hoses and when to use them is essential for success in any sector. Read on as we explore seven different varieties of industrial hoses and showcase their features that could benefit your next project!

Water Hose
Water hoses are the most common type of industrial hose and can be used for anything from wading pools to car washes. These hoses are typically made from rubber or PVC, and have a wide variety of lengths and diameters to fit your needs. Water hoses are great for transferring liquids with minimal friction loss.

Material Handling Hose
Material handling hoses offer higher working pressures than water hoses and are built to move abrasive and dense materials. These hoses are typically made from rubber or plastic, and come in various sizes depending on the type of material they will be carrying. They often feature a fabric or wire helix that helps to support the hose without adding too much weight.

Hydraulic Hose
Hydraulic hoses are designed to transport fluids like oil and water in a variety of settings. These hoses are typically made from rubber or synthetic materials, and can withstand higher pressures than other industrial hoses. Hydraulic hoses also feature fittings that help both reduce leakage and make it easier to connect various components together.

Chemical Fume Extraction Hose
Chemical fume extraction hoses are designed to transport hazardous fumes from a variety of sources. These hoses are usually made from rubber or plastic, and come with special fittings that make it easier to transport volatile materials without risk of explosion. Chemical fume extraction hoses also feature a special type of lining that helps keep the hose durable even when exposed to extreme temperatures.

Ventilation Hose
Ventilation hoses are designed to transport air and other gaseous materials. These hoses are usually made from flexible PVC or similar materials, and feature a fabric or wire helix that helps the hose remain lightweight while still providing support. Ventilation hoses typically come in larger diameters than other industrial hoses, making them ideal for transporting a large volume of air or gas.

Dust Collection Hose
Dust collection hoses are designed to transport dust and other fine particles. These hoses are usually made from a flexible plastic material, and feature special fittings that help reduce the risk of clogging. Dust collection hoses also typically come with an interior lining that helps minimize static electricity while still allowing for efficient air flow.

Air Hose
Air hoses are designed to transport air and other gaseous materials like oxygen. These hoses are usually made from a flexible rubber material and feature special fittings that help reduce the risk of leakage. Air hoses also typically come with an interior lining that helps minimize friction while still allowing for efficient air flow.

Everything You Need to Know About Industrial Hoses

Everything You Need to Know About Industrial Hoses

A hose is an essential piece of equipment for many industrial settings. They come in a variety of shapes and sizes and are used for a variety of purposes. If you are looking to learn more about the specific characteristics of industrial hoses then this blog is for you.

Know About Industrial Hoses

What are the main characteristics of industrial hoses?
Industrial hoses are designed to withstand a variety of conditions, including extreme temperatures, high pressures, and harsh chemicals. They are typically made from strong materials like rubber or PVC and have reinforced layers to prevent tearing. Additionally, industrial hoses often have fittings on each end that allow them to be attached to other equipment.

What are the different features of industrial hoses?
There are a variety of features that can be found on industrial hoses, depending on their intended use. Some hoses have special coatings to resist chemicals or abrasion, while others have internal reinforcement to prevent collapsing under high pressure. Additionally, some industrial hoses are designed to handle extreme temperatures, either hot or cold. Some of the most common features of industrial hoses are:

Anti-static
This feature is common in hoses that will be handling flammable liquids. The anti-static coating helps to prevent static electricity from building up and igniting the contents of the hose.

Abrasion-resistant
This feature is often found on hoses that will be used in high-traffic areas or for applications where the hose may be dragged across rough surfaces. The abrasion-resistant coating helps to prevent the hose from being damaged by wear and tear.

Flame resistant
Hoses are constructed to maintain their integrity in the presence of flame or fire. This feature is particularly important in hoses that will be used for carrying flammable liquids.

High-temperature resistant
This type of hose is designed to withstand temperatures that are higher than what would normally be considered safe for most materials. High-temperature hoses are often used in applications such as steam cleaning or hot tar roofing.

Explosion proof
Explosion-proof hoses are designed to contain an explosion within the hose, preventing damage to surrounding equipment. This type of hose is often used in applications where flammable liquids are being handled.

What are the different types of industrial hoses?
Industrial hoses come in a variety of shapes and sizes, each designed for a specific purpose. Some of the most common types of industrial hoses are:

PVC hose
A PVC hose is a type of plastic hose that is commonly used for carrying water, air, and chemicals. PVC hoses are often used in applications where flexibility and durability are required, such as in irrigation systems or construction projects.

Rubber hose
A rubber hose is a type of hose that is made from rubber. Rubber hoses are often used in applications where flexibility and durability are required, such as in automotive or marine applications.

Stainless steel hose
A stainless steel hose is a type of hose that is made from stainless steel. Stainless steel hoses are often used in applications where corrosion resistance is required, such as in food processing or outdoor construction.

Metal hose
A metal hose is a type of hose that is made from metal. Metal hoses are often used in applications where high temperatures are present, such as in automotive or aerospace applications.

Industrial hoses are an essential part of any industry. They are used for a variety of purposes and are available in a variety of styles. When selecting an industrial hose, it is important to consider the specific needs of the application. But more importantly, it is essential to invest in a high-quality hose to avoid unexpected failures and costly repairs down the line.

What is the Importance of Using Specialty Automotive Hoses & Fittings?

What is the Importance of Using Specialty Automotive Hoses & Fittings?

We all know that there are a variety of hoses and fittings that are required to keep a vehicle running properly. Hoses are necessary for cooling systems, fuel delivery, air intake, and other functions in a vehicle. Without hoses and fittings, it would be difficult to keep a car running properly.

Automotive Hoses & Fittings

How are hoses being used in the automotive industry?
There are several types of automotive hoses and fittings that can be used depending on the application. For example, fuel injection systems use high-pressure rubber hoses to transfer fuel from the tank to the engine. Cooling systems use hoses made of synthetic materials like nylon or polyester to transfer water or coolant around the engine block. And air intake systems use plastic tubing and connectors to bring outside air into the engine.

Why is it important to use the right automotive hoses & fittings?
It is important to use the right type of hose and fitting for each application in order to keep the car running properly. Using the wrong type of hose or fitting can lead to problems like engine overheating, fuel leakage, or air intake restrictions.

While some hoses and fittings are standard and can be found at any auto parts store, others are specialty items that must be sourced from a specialty supplier.

Specialised automotive equipment is designed to withstand high working pressures with a wide range of hose diameters to accommodate different spatial areas and flexibility. As a critical component for emergency services vehicles such as fire trucks and water trucks, hoses face countless strenuous conditions including, weather, constant flexing in multiple directions, and general wear and tear. So when looking for a hose for your vehicle, make sure it meets these requirements:

High-Pressure Ratings
First, make sure that it can handle the higher levels of pressure that are common in automotive applications. Hoses with high-pressure ratings such as specialised automotive hoses are less likely to fail than lower-pressure hoses. And if you do have a failure, it’s less likely to be catastrophic. In addition, high pressure hoses tend to be more durable than lower-pressure hoses, so you’ll get more miles out of them before needing to replace them.

Abrasion Resistant Covers
Second, specialised automotive hoses have an abrasion-resistant cover. This is important because the hoses are often exposed to sharp edges, such as engine parts, that can wear through a non-resistant cover. An abrasion-resistant cover will help to prolong the life of the hose by protecting it from these sharp edges.

Temperature Stability
Third, make sure to get a hose that can handle a wide range of temperatures. This is important because the hoses in vehicles are often exposed to extreme temperatures, both hot and cold. A hose that can’t handle a wide range of temperatures is more likely to fail when exposed to extreme temperatures.

Better Bend Radius
Specialty Automotive Hoses have better bend radius. This is important because the hoses are often bent in tight spaces. A hose with a better bend radius is less likely to kink, which can cause the hose to fail.

Hoses are an important part of any vehicle, and using the right type of hose is critical for keeping your vehicle running properly. Although you can buy just about any hose in your local hardware, keep in mind that it is critical to invest in specialized automotive hoses and fittings and going to a trusted hose supplier for your automotive needs.
